The Impact of Personalized Learning on Learner Engagement and Retention.

In recent years, the education industry has seen a shift towards personalized learning as a means of improving learner engagement and retention. Personalized learning refers to an approach where learners have more control over their own learning experience, including the pace, style, and content of their learning. This approach has been shown to have a significant impact on learner engagement and retention and can lead to better learning outcomes overall.

Here are some of the key ways in which personalized learning can improve learner's engagement and retention:

Customized learning paths :

Personalized learning allows learners to choose their own learning paths based on their individual needs and preferences. This means that learners can focus on the topics and skills that they find most relevant and interesting, which can lead to a more engaging and enjoyable learning experience.


Flexibility and adaptability :

Personalized learning also provides learners with more flexibility and adaptability. They can work at their own pace, take breaks when needed, and adjust their learning experience to fit their changing needs and goals. This can lead to better engagement and retention, as learners feel more in control of their own learning experience.

Relevant and relatable content :
Personalized learning can also provide learners with more relevant and relatable content. By tailoring the learning experience to each individual, educators can provide content that is more closely aligned with learners' interests, experiences, and goals. This can make the learning experience more engaging and meaningful and can lead to better retention of information.

Feedback and support :
Personalized learning can also provide learners with more feedback and support. Educators can use data and analytics to track learners' progress and provide targeted feedback and support when needed. This can help learners stay motivated and engaged, and can also help them overcome obstacles and challenges more effectively.

In summary, personalized learning has the potential to significantly improve learner engagement and retention. By allowing learners to have more control over their own learning experience, providing them with relevant and relatable content, and offering feedback and support when needed, educators can create a more engaging and effective learning experience.
